As a landing page expert, your task is to assess the clarity of the value proposition and the offer presented on a landing page. Your goal is to determine whether the visitor will understand what they will receive in exchange for providing their contact information. Please review the landing page and provide feedback on the following aspects: 1. Is the value proposition clearly stated and easy to understand? 2. Is the offer presented in a compelling way that would entice visitors to provide their contact information? 3. Are there any potential misunderstandings or ambiguities that could confuse the visitor? 4. Are there any additional elements or information that could be added to enhance the clarity of the offer? Please provide your feedback in a concise and comprehensive manner, highlighting any areas of improvement and suggesting specific changes or additions to make the value proposition more clear and enticing.
